Pulse Oximetry in Methemoglobinemia
TL;DR: It is emphasized that pulse oximetry should not be used to estimate true oxygen saturation in the presence of methemoglobin, and therapy should be based on direct measurements of oxyhemoglobin by cooximetry and not on measurements of oxygen saturation by pulse oxIMetry or on saturations calculated from the Pao2 and the oxygen-hemoglobin dissociation curve.
